Manage Complex Pricing with Confidence
Electricity pricing is far more than generating customer quotations. Suppliers must balance wholesale costs, risk exposure, non-commodity charges, customer requirements and commercial objectives while responding quickly to market opportunities.
ERS provides the tools needed to manage complex pricing models, maintain pricing governance and deliver accurate quotations that align with both commercial strategy and operational reality.
Whether pricing fixed-term contracts, bespoke customer agreements or portfolio opportunities, ERS helps suppliers maintain consistency, control and profitability throughout the pricing lifecycle.
ERS supports demand forecasting and consumption modelling, helping suppliers develop more accurate pricing strategies, improve commercial decision-making and manage commercial risk.
Faster, More Accurate Quotation Management
In competitive energy markets, speed and accuracy are critical.
ERS enables operational and commercial teams to generate quotations efficiently while maintaining appropriate approval processes and pricing controls.
Key capabilities include:
- Quotation creation and management
- Multi-site portfolio pricing
- Contract variation support
- Approval workflows
- Renewal pricing management
- Pricing history and audit trails
- Version control and change tracking.
By reducing manual effort and increasing standardisation, suppliers can improve responsiveness without sacrificing governance or control.
